This isn’t the primary time Havok has been manipulated by Pryor, and the pair have a really concerned historical past. As a clone of Jean Gray created by Sinister to additional Scott Summers’ genetic line, Madelyne was planted as a pilot on the transport firm owned by Alex and Scott’s grandparents. She and Scott fell in love, and Alex was the very best man at their marriage ceremony. Madelyne and Alex ultimately turned romantically concerned after the return of Jean Grey. Scott left Madelyne and their infant son to return to Jean, and located X-Issue, and Havok’s then-lover Polaris was possessed by the Marauder named Malice.
When Madelyne was manipulated by a demonic entity into turning into the Goblyn Queen throughout the 1988-1989 “Inferno” storyline, she tried to make use of Havok, her Goblyn Prince, to assist her flip the world into a brand new demonic realm. Pitting the X-Males and X-Issue in opposition to each other, Pryor died after going mad from the information that she is a clone. Though she returned to life years later, her resurrection was unknown to Havok.
Marvel’s Earth-616 timeline isn’t the one one through which Havok falls for Pryor. When Havok was by accident forged right into a parallel world within the 1998-2001 Mutant X sequence, by Howard Mackie, Tom Raney, Andrew Pepoy and others, he not solely led that world’s X-Issue, however changed its Havok because the husband of Madelyne Pryor and the daddy to her son, Scotty. That relationship lasted till Alex ultimately returned to the primary timeline after Pryor turns into the Goblyn Queen, simply as she did in his dwelling actuality.
